Local candidates feel fundraising pinch in tight economy
Candidates and consultants say the recession is cutting into their efforts to raise money for campaigns. If the trend continues, they say voters can expect to see fewer TV ads, yard signs and mailings, and more grass-roots campaigning. Read more about it here.
